Our verdict is Likely benign. The variant received -1 ACMG points: 2P and 3B. PM2BP6_ModerateBP7

The NM_003079.5(SMARCE1):​c.582C>G​(p.Ala194Ala)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. Variant has been reported in ClinVar as Likely benign (★). Synonymous variant affecting the same amino acid position (i.e. A194A) has been classified as Likely benign.

Genes affected
SMARCE1 (HGNC:11109): (SWI/SNF related, matrix associated, actin dependent regulator of chromatin, subfamily e, member 1) The protein encoded by this gene is part of the large ATP-dependent chromatin remodeling complex SWI/SNF, which is required for transcriptional activation of genes normally repressed by chromatin. The encoded protein, either alone or when in the SWI/SNF complex, can bind to 4-way junction DNA, which is thought to mimic the topology of DNA as it enters or exits the nucleosome. The protein contains a DNA-binding HMG domain, but disruption of this domain does not abolish the DNA-binding or nucleosome-displacement activities of the SWI/SNF complex. Unlike most of the SWI/SNF complex proteins, this protein has no yeast counterpart. [provided by RefSeq, Jul 2008]
